"Zachariah's Family Cemetery, on his father Sam's original land, is still there close to the Saluda River, Tosety Creek and the Old Cherokee Path. Perhaps his father Sam and his mother Martha and also his brother Samuel are buried there too; but if so, no tombstones mark their graves.", per A.H. Brewer. Coor: n34 093.200 w81 44.910.

Sargent, SC Militia, Col. Anderson, Rev. War.

h/o Martha Harriett Hamilton Abney, a.1740-1817, married in Edgefield District 1779. She was a sister to Eleanor Hamilton, a.1749-1819, who married Paul Abney.

Children:
1)Samuel, 2)Martha Kennedy 1774, 3)Dorcas Fore 1776, 4)Rebecca Brooks 1780, 5)Zachariah 1782.
(Martha Abney Kennedy was the wife of William Kennedy the son of Jane and Alexander Kennedy. William and Martha lived in Jasper County, Ga where his mother, Jane, died in 1823. They then moved to Greene County, Alabama where William died in the 1840s. Martha is in the 1850 census living beside her grandson James Kennedy.)
